The Proctor City Council voted to go into closed session to consider offers related to several parcels of land and authorized city staff to accept and negotiate terms with interested parties.
The Chair read the legal basis for a closed session, citing "section 13 b 0 5 subdivision 3 c," and identified parcel numbers under consideration, including 185-0240-00607, 185024000534 and 185-0240-01174. After the reading, Councilor Oater moved to close the regular meeting and go into closed session; Councilor Johnson seconded, and the motion passed on a voice vote.
After the council resumed the regular meeting, the Chair sought a motion to authorize Administrator Rich to accept a proposal from the Proctor School District (ISD 704). "Looking for a motion to authorize administrator Rich to accept their proposal with the terms given to the Proctor School District ISD 704," the Chair said. Councilor Reuter moved the authorization; Councilor Johnson seconded, and the motion passed on a voice vote.
The council then authorized staff to begin negotiating immediately. The Chair introduced a motion to authorize Administrator Rich and Eric Manson to move forward with negotiations; the Chair made the motion and Councilor DeRaul seconded. The motion passed on a voice vote, directing the named staff to proceed with discussions.
